Output 2655333ea67dbec6095b7df25b6a8498d298b96e7d7f6eb801d846e10bc0cda4:8

value
2293804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f0e2387aceb74563270642ccbe742f6e6d3e90a OP_EQUAL
address
34XDosTYxudoVURVkvnrAVAzRrYBq6Rw99
transaction
2655333ea67dbec6095b7df25b6a8498d298b96e7d7f6eb801d846e10bc0cda4